University of Georgia History
The University of Georgia was founded in 1785, making it the first state-chartered public university in the United States. Located in Athens, Georgia, the institution was established with the vision of providing higher education to support the growth and development of the new nation. Initially focused on classical studies and agriculture, the university expanded significantly over the centuries to include programs in business, law, medicine, engineering, journalism, and sciences. The University of Georgia has played a major role in shaping education, research, and public service in the state and beyond. Its history reflects a commitment to academic excellence, innovation, and leadership development. Today, UGA is recognized as a leading public research university known for its strong academic programs, vibrant campus life, and contributions to research and economic development.
